RAGING APPOINTMENT

[Per United Press Association.] WELLINGTON, January 20. _ Mr C. Corner, at present chief stipendiary steward of the Western District Racing Association of Victoria, controlling about 130 clubs, has been appointed chairman, of the stipenduuy stewards’ executive of the Non Zealand Racing Conference. There were sixty-four applicants for the position. Mr'Corner is forty-six years of age and is a native of Hawera. He was a racehorse owner in 'New Zealand before he received his appointment in Victoria.
